ICD-Code A92.0: Chikungunya virus disease
You have been infected by chikungunya fever.
The illness is caused by a virus. You can get infected by being bitten by an infected mosquito. Chikungunya fever occurs in Africa, America, Asia and parts of Europe.
The illness may not cause you any problems. You may also have fever, headaches and soreness in your limbs. With chikungunya fever you may also have joint pain.
Additional indicator
On medical documents, the ICD code is often appended by letters that indicate the diagnostic certainty or the affected side of the body.
- G: Confirmed diagnosis
- V: Tentative diagnosis
- Z: Condition after
- A: Excluded diagnosis
- L: Left
- R: Right
- B: Both sides
